Jeremy Wilson Jeremy Wilson Karsten, age 31, formerly of Maumee, Ohio, passed away unexpectedly Thursday, July 28, 2011 in Waldorf, MD. He was born November 8, 1979 in Toledo to Jerry and Karen (Randolph) Karsten. Jeremy graduated from Maumee High School in 1998 and received his Bachelor of Marketing and Bachelor of Food Business Management from The Ohio State University. He loved spending time with kids and was known as a very detail oriented and meticulous person. Jeremy will be remembered as affectionate, generous, loving and fearless to those who knew and loved him. An avid Detroit Tigers fan, Jeremy also enjoyed softball, golf, mud volleyball and helping coach his nephew's baseball teams. A self-educating man, Jeremy researched all facts and details about anything he needed to know. He loved to travel, play blackjack and NASCAR. Jeremy is survived by his loving parents, Jerry and Karen Karsten; brother, Jim (Marla) Karsten; sister, Jodi (Tom) Brill; brother, Jason (Cassie) Karsten; best friend and soul mate, Kayti McCarthy; nieces and nephews, Jenna, Jessica, Julia, Tommy, Katie, Michael and Jacob; and several loving aunts, uncles and cousins. He acted in plays and musicals at Maumee High School, and co-starred in the short movie "The Glass City," released in 2000 and the independent feature movie "The Darker Side of Romance," released in 2002.
